## Health checks behind the balancer

Every node behind the Kestrelgate balancer must answer the health probe within two seconds, or it gets drained from rotation. The probe endpoint is authenticated: the balancer signs each request, and nodes verify the signature before responding. When setting up your local node, configure verification against the balancer's current signing key, which appears below.

deploy key for kahag-kagaf: bky9_uLYdkfG6Z

# Build Provenance — Orchis Seat-Map Renderer

The renderer for the Fennwick Playhouse seat maps is built from the orchis-render repo only. Vendored geometry assets are pinned; do not regenerate them locally. Each release bundle embeds the commit, builder host, and asset manifest hash. Reproduce by running the hermetic build script with the pinned toolchain. Verify the manifest hash before shipping. The canonical build token for the current release follows.

build token for tawif-bahip: htk31_68bba16e1afabfef4ecc69408c06f16

Checklist item 7: cache invalidation on the Bramblewick product catalog. Quick sanity checks for the weekly sync — are price updates purging the edge cache within two minutes, and did anyone actually test the bulk-import path? Last audit found stale listings lingering overnight, so let's not repeat that. Flag anything weird to the catalog cache owner, named below.

named custodian: Zorael Sordor

Attendees: Department heads, convened by T. Wendrake.

The renewal of our commercial coverage with Aldgrove Mutual was reviewed. Premiums rise eight percent, driven by expanded liability terms for the Corbyn Mills facility. Finance confirmed the increase fits within the approved budget envelope. Action: department heads to confirm asset schedules by month-end so the binder can be executed. Claims history was noted as favourable, which supported negotiating leverage. A confidential note on related business plans follows below.

board note of hafop-tagug: Headcount on the Holion team goes from 27 to 94 by the end of February. Gross margin on Holion came in at 45 percent against a plan of 65 percent.